Understanding the Mechanics Behind Aimbots: A Deep Dive Into FPS Game Algorithms and Detection

Understanding the Mechanics Behind Aimbots: A Deep Dive Into FPS Game Algorithms and Detection

Unleashing the power of an aimbot in a first-person shooter (FPS) game is like having a secret weapon that guarantees unparalleled precision and accuracy. But have you ever wondered how these aimbots actually work? What makes them so effective at locking onto targets with lightning speed? Does it require understanding the D3D11 Test Environment?

In this blog post, we’re going to take a deep dive into the mechanics behind aimbots and explore the fascinating world of FPS game algorithms.

How Aimbots Work at a Fundamental Level

gunAimbots are essentially software programs designed to assist players in FPS games by automatically aiming at opponents with exceptional precision. But how do they achieve this seemingly impossible feat? At their core, aimbots rely on complex algorithms that analyze various game data in real time. These algorithms consider factors like enemy positions, weapon properties, player movement patterns, and even environmental conditions.

  • By constantly crunching numbers and evaluating different scenarios, aimbots can predict the optimal trajectory for each shot. To execute precise shots effortlessly, aimbots utilize techniques such as pixel scanning or color detection to identify targets on the screen accurately. They then calculate the exact movements required to align the crosshair with the target’s vulnerable spot instantly.

Algorithm Analysis: The Mathematical Side of Auto-Targeting

When it comes to aimbots in FPS games, the underlying algorithms play a crucial role in their functionality. These complex mathematical equations are designed to mimic human-like aiming behavior, allowing players to effortlessly take down opponents with pinpoint accuracy. At its core, an aimbot analyzes various factors such as player movement, distance, and weapon recoil patterns. It then uses this information to calculate the optimal trajectory for firing shots that will hit the target. This requires intricate calculations and real-time adjustments based on environmental variables.

One key aspect of algorithm analysis is understanding how these aimbots handle different scenarios. They need to adapt their targeting strategies depending on factors like line-of-sight obstructions or enemy movements. This involves constantly recalculating trajectories and adjusting aim angles accordingly. Developers employ advanced techniques like machine learning and data mining to fine-tune these algorithms further.

Techniques and Tools for Detecting Aimbots in Play in Your Game

Aimbots often exhibit unnatural aiming movements or an unusually high accuracy rate, which can be flagged as suspicious activity. Another technique is monitoring the game’s network traffic. Aimbots typically interact with the game server differently than legitimate players, so keeping an eye on unusual data packets or abnormal latency can indicate the presence of cheating software. Some developers also employ advanced algorithms to analyze gameplay statistics and detect anomalies. These algorithms take into account various factors like kill-to-death ratios, headshot percentages, and overall performance trends to pinpoint potential cheaters.

In addition to these techniques, there are specialized software tools available specifically designed for detecting cheats, like aimbots. These tools use sophisticated scanning methods to search for known cheat signatures or unusual modifications within the game files.

Final Verdict

playingUnderstanding the mechanics behind aimbots and their implications in FPS games is crucial for both players and developers. While aimbots can provide an unfair advantage to some, they also highlight the need for constant improvement in game algorithms and detection techniques. So next time you engage in your favorite FPS game, remember that behind every epic headshot or seemingly impossible kill lies a delicate balance between skillful play and potential foul play – all influenced by intricate algorithms lurking beneath the surface of your virtual battlefield.…